3D-printed supercapacitor electrode breaks records in lab tests

Thursday, October 18, 2018 - 14:21 in Physics & Chemistry

Scientists have reported unprecedented performance results for a supercapacitor electrode. The researchers fabricated electrodes using a printable graphene aerogel to build a porous three-dimensional scaffold loaded with pseudocapacitive material. In laboratory tests, the novel electrodes achieved the highest areal capacitance (electric charge stored per unit of electrode surface area) ever reported for a supercapacitor.
